ABSTRACT

The liver and intestine play a critical role in nutrient absorption, storage, and metabolism. The aim of this study was to evaluate expression pattern of phosphatidylinositol 3-kinase (PI3K)/AKT/mammalian target of the rapamycin (mTOR) signaling pathway that included PI3K, AKT1, mTOR, FoxO1, SREBP-1, PPARα, PTEN and FXR in the maternal liver and duodenum. Ovine livers and duodenums were sampled at day 16 of the estrous cycle, and at days 13, 16 and 25 of gestation, and RT-qPCR, western blot and immunohistochemistry analysis were used to detect mRNA and protein expression. The results showed that expression of PI3K, AKT1, p-mTOR, FoxO1, SREBP-1 and PTEN upregulated in the maternal liver, and PPARα upregulated in the duodenum. However, expression of FoxO1, SREBP-1 and PTEN in the duodenum downregulated during early pregnancy. In addition, expression levels of SREBP-1, PTEN and PPARα in the maternal liver, and PI3K in the duodenum peaked at day 13 of pregnancy. In addition, expression levels of PI3K, p-mTOR and FoxO1 in the liver, and AKT1 and p-mTOR in the duodenum peaked at day 16 of pregnancy. Nevertheless, expression levels of FXR both in the maternal liver duodenum downregulated at days 13 and 16 of pregnancy. In conclusion, early pregnancy regulated expression pattern of PI3K/AKT/mTOR signaling pathway in the ovine liver and duodenum in a pregnancy stage-specific and tissue-specific manner, which may be necessary for the adaptations in maternal hepatic nutrient metabolism and intestinal nutrient absorption early pregnancy.

ABSTRACT

BACKGROUND: Duodenal Brunner's gland hyperplasia (BGH) is a therapeutic target when complications such as bleeding or gastrointestinal obstruction occur or when malignancy cannot be ruled out. Herein, we present a case of large BGH treated with endoscopic mucosal resection (EMR). CASE SUMMARY: An 83-year-old woman presented at our hospital with dizziness. Blood tests revealed severe anemia, esophagogastroduodenoscopy showed a 6.5 cm lesion protruding from the anterior wall of the duodenal bulb, and biopsy revealed the presence of glandular epithelium. Endoscopic ultrasonography (EUS) demonstrated relatively high echogenicity with a cystic component. The muscularis propria was slightly elevated at the base of the lesion. EMR was performed without complications. The formalin-fixed lesion size was 6 cm × 3.5 cm × 3 cm, showing nodular proliferation of non-dysplastic Brunner's glands compartmentalized by fibrous septa, confirming the diagnosis of BGH. Reports of EMR or hot snare polypectomy are rare for duodenal BGH > 6 cm. In this case, the choice of EMR was made by obtaining information on the base of the lesion as well as on the internal characteristics through EUS. CONCLUSION: Large duodenal lesions with good endoscopic maneuverability and no evident muscular layer involvement on EUS may be resectable via EMR.

ABSTRACT

Gastric volvulus is an uncommon cause of upper gastrointestinal obstruction that occurs when the stomach twists along its vertical (organoaxial) or horizontal (mesenteroaxial) axis. Its rarity combined with its non-specific presentation makes gastric volvulus a diagnostic challenge, especially when the volvulus occurs without underlying structural abnormality such as hiatal hernia. The organoaxial type comprises most cases of this rare diagnosis. Few cases of mesenteroaxial volvulus have been reported in children and even fewer in adults. Here, we present a rare case of acute, idiopathic mesenteroaxial volvulus in a patient in his 70s, that was successfully managed laparoscopically.

ABSTRACT

BACKGROUND: Publications report that all mammals have two omenta, namely, lesser omentum and greater omentum. Basically, these organs, which share the same name except for the adjective "lesser" or "greater," should not differ from each other. However, no clear description of the structure of the lesser omentum, as well as comparative morphological analysis between the lesser and greater omenta have been found in the literature, which necessitates a thorough investigation. Therefore, the aim of our study was to analyze the morphofunctional differences between the greater and lesser omenta in albino rats. METHOD: The experiment involved 20 mature male albino rats, weighing 298,28±7,36grams. The material for our study were preparations of lesser and greater omenta, fixed in 10% of neutral buffered formalin. Paraffin sections were stained with hematoxylin-eosin and Van Gieson stain. RESULTS: The findings of the study showed that the greater omentum in albino rats, unlike other derivatives of the omentum (ligaments and mesenteries), represents a free extension (mostly from the greater curvature of the stomach), in the form of an "apron," into a specific depth of the peritoneal cavity, duplicating the serous membrane. This duplication is characterized by the composition of two structurally interdependent formations. These include vascular-fatty arcades, associated with lymphoid nodules known as milky spots, and binding serous-reticular membranes. The findings of the study of the lesser omentum have established that in all cases it is located beneath the liver and becomes visualized only after hepatolifting. It is presented in the form of two ligaments: hepatoduodenal and hepatogastric, which contain two main structured formations, which we called vascular-fatty spurs, between these spurs, serous-reticular membranes are located. CONCLUSION: despite having similar names, the lesser omentum, a derivative of the peritoneum, is fundamentally different. As it is well known, the lesser omentum is represented by ligaments that extend from the liver hilus to the lesser curvature of the stomach and the duodenum. Due to this arrangement, the lesser omentum lacks the mobile activity characteristic of the greater omentum, which plays a crucial role in rapid response to damage in the gastrointestinal tract. Despite sharing the same names, both formations differ in shape, morphological structure, development and function.

ABSTRACT

Objective. Whipple disease, caused by Tropheryma whipplei, is a rare infectious condition primarily presenting with malabsorptive diarrhea. Small bowel biopsies typically reveal foamy macrophages containing periodic acid-Schiff-positive/diastase (PAS/D) resistant T. whipplei bacilli, and PAS(D) staining is occasionally requested by clinicians in duodenal biopsies, which are often histologically unremarkable. The yield of PAS(D) staining in such biopsies has never been reported to our knowledge. Methods. The anatomic pathology database was searched for all specimens of duodenal biopsies stained with PAS(D) from 1993 to 2021. Specimens were categorized by the following histomorphologic features: unremarkable, nonspecific changes, or expansion of the lamina propria by aggregates of foamy histiocytes. Follow-up information was collected, including microbiologic confirmatory testing. Results. There was a total of 193 specimens of duodenal biopsies stained with PAS(D). Biopsies lacking foamy histiocytes on H&E (n = 158) were never PAS-positive. Thirteen biopsies contained PAS-positive histiocytes; 9 out of the 13 PAS-positive specimens were subsequently confirmed to be T. whipplei. Of the 193 specimens, 124 specimens had a clinical request for PAS(D) staining. Only 3 of the 124 (2.4%) specimens showed foamy histiocytes containing PAS-positive granules, all of which were confirmed positive for T. whipplei. Conclusion. PAS(D) staining is unnecessary to exclude Whipple disease in duodenal biopsies without foamy macrophage aggregates, regardless of clinical suspicion. Clinical suspicion-driven biopsies often yield negative results for Whipple disease.

ABSTRACT

Bouveret's syndrome is an uncommon cause of gastric outlet obstruction caused by the impaction of large gallstones in the duodenal lumen. The gallstones pass into the duodenal lumen through a cholecystogastric or a cholecystoduodenal fistula. Endoscopic retrieval with or without lithotripsy is the first line of management, often with variable success. We present a case of a woman in her 70s who presented with signs of gastric outlet obstruction and was diagnosed with Bouveret's syndrome with a 5 cm diameter gallstone in the third part of her duodenum. Following several unsuccessful attempts of endoscopic extraction, she underwent successful jejunal enterotomy with fragmentation and extraction of the calculus using an Allis tissue holding forceps. Postoperative recovery was uneventful.

ABSTRACT

Hypothermia can occur in patients with diabetic ketoacidosis (DKA), and these two conditions can exacerbate each other. Fatal hypothermia and DKA have overlapping features and findings such as Wischnewsky spots (WS), black esophagus, basal subnuclear vacuolization in the renal tubule, dehydration, and increased acetone levels. Therefore, it may be challenging to differentiate or clarify the context of these two conditions. Herein, we report a case of a 49-year-old man with type 1 diabetes who was found lying in his house in mid-winter. He experienced cardiopulmonary arrest 10 h after the initial discovery and died at the hospital. On autopsy, florid left cardiac blood was observed. Black discoloration of the distal part of the esophageal mucosa, widespread WS in the gastric mucosa, and black discoloration of the duodenal mucosa were observed. Histologically, neutrophil infiltration in the esophageal mucosa, neutrophil infiltration and bleeding in the gastric mucosa, basal subnuclear vacuolization and Armanni-Ebstein lesion in the renal tubule epithelium in the kidney, and hyalinization of the islets of Langerhans were observed in the pancreas. Blood acetone and ß-hydroxybutyrate levels were 538 µg/mL and 8947 µmol/L, respectively. Glycated hemoglobin A1c and glucose levels were 16.2% and 883 mg/dL, respectively, while C-reactive protein level was 3.64 mg/dL. In conclusion, obnubilation due to DKA was assumed to be the underlying cause of hypothermia, and the combination of these two conditions led to the outcome of death. The concurrent presence of these conditions likely contributed to the conspicuous mucosal findings in the upper gastrointestinal tract.

ABSTRACT

Chronic inflammatory enteropathy (CIE) is a common condition in dogs causing recurrent or persistent gastrointestinal clinical signs. Pathogenesis is thought to involve intestinal mucosal inflammatory infiltrates, but histopathological evaluation of intestinal biopsies from dogs with CIE fails to guide treatment, inform prognosis, or correlate with clinical remission. We employed single-cell RNA sequencing to catalog and compare the diversity of cells present in duodenal mucosal endoscopic biopsies from 3 healthy dogs and 4 dogs with CIE. Through characterization of 35,668 cells, we identified 31 transcriptomically distinct cell populations, including T cells, epithelial cells, and myeloid cells. Both healthy and CIE samples contributed to each cell population. T cells were broadly subdivided into GZMAhigh (putatively annotated as tissue resident) and IL7Rhigh (putatively annotated as non-resident) T cell categories, with evidence of a skewed proportion favoring an increase in the relative proportion of IL7Rhigh T cells in CIE dogs. Among the myeloid cells, neutrophils from CIE samples exhibited inflammatory (SOD2 and IL1A) gene expression signatures. Numerous differentially expressed genes were identified in epithelial cells, with gene set enrichment analysis suggesting enterocytes from CIE dogs may be undergoing stress responses and have altered metabolic properties. Overall, this work reveals the previously unappreciated cellular heterogeneity in canine duodenal mucosa and provides new insights into molecular mechanisms which may contribute to intestinal dysfunction in CIE. The cell type gene signatures developed through this study may also be used to better understand the subtleties of canine intestinal physiology in health and disease.

ABSTRACT

BACKGROUND/AIMS: There is limited knowledge regarding the management of duodenal subepithelial lesions (SELs) owing to a lack of understanding of their natural course. This study aimed to assess the natural course of asymptomatic duodenal SELs and provide management recommendations. METHODS: Patients diagnosed with duodenal SELs and followed up for a minimum of 6 months were retrospectively investigated. RESULTS: Among the 443,533 patients who underwent esophagogastroduodenoscopy between 2008 and 2020, duodenal SELs were identified in 0.39% (1,713 patients). Among them, 396 duodenal SELs were monitored for a median period of 72.5 months (interquartile range, 37.7-111.3 mo). Of them, 16 SELs (4.0%) showed substantial changes in size or morphology at a median follow-up of 35.1 months (interquartile range, 21.7-51.4 mo). Of these SELs with substantial changes, tissues of two SELs were acquired using endoscopic ultrasound-guided fine needle aspiration biopsy: one was a lipoma and the other was non-diagnostic. Three SELs were surgically or endoscopically removed; two were diagnosed as gastrointestinal stromal tumors, and one was a lipoma. An initial size of 20 mm or larger was associated with substantial changes during follow-up (p = 0.016). CONCLUSION: While the majority of duodenal SELs may not exhibit substantial interval changes, regular follow-up with endoscopy may be necessary for cases with an initial size of 20 mm or larger, considering a possibility of malignancy.

ABSTRACT

Neuroendocrine tumors (NETs) are slow-growing cancers derived from neuroendocrine cells that typically affect the pancreas, lungs, and gastrointestinal tract. A rare form can develop in the duodenum and can be difficult to diagnose and treat. The case below describes a rare incidence of a well-differentiated duodenal bulb NET in a 77-year-old man who had early satiety and persistent dyspepsia. Endoscopy, biopsies, and immunohistochemistry staining were used to confirm the diagnosis. According to the features of the tumor, management techniques, including endoscopic, surgical, and medicinal procedures, are being implemented.

ABSTRACT

INTRODUCTION: Superficial non-ampullary duodenal epithelial tumors (SNADETs) include low-grade adenoma (LGA) and high-grade adenoma or carcinoma (HGA/Ca) and are classified into two different epithelial subtypes, gastric-type (G-type) and intestinal-type (I-type). We attempted to distinguish them by endoscopic characteristics including magnifying endoscopy with narrow-band imaging (M-NBI). METHODS: Various endoscopic and M-NBI findings of 286 SNADETs were retrospectively reviewed and compared between G- and I-types and histological grades. M-NBI findings were divided into four patterns based on the following vascular patterns; absent, network, intrastructural vascular (ISV), and unclassified. Lesions displaying a single pattern were classified as mono-pattern and those displaying multiple patterns as mixed-pattern. Lesions showing CDX2 positivity were categorized as I-types and those showing MUC5AC or MUC6 positivity were categorized as G-types based on immunohistochemistry. RESULTS: Among 286 lesions, 23 (8%) were G-type and 243 (85%) were I-type. More G-type lesions were located oral to papilla (91.3 vs. 45.6%, p < 0.001), and had protruding morphology compared to those of I-types (65.2 vs. 14.4%, p < 0.001). The major M-NBI pattern was ISV in G-type (78.2 vs. 26.3%, p < 0.001), and absent for I-type (0 vs. 34.5%, p = 0.003). Three endoscopic characteristics; location oral to papilla, protruding morphology, and major M-NBI pattern (ISV) were independent predictors for G-type. Mixed-pattern was more common in HGA/Ca than LGA for I-type (77.0 vs. 58.8%, p = 0.01); however, there was no difference for those in G-type. CONCLUSION: Endoscopic findings including M-NBI are useful to differentiate epithelial subtypes.

ABSTRACT

PURPOSE: A large proportion of Common variable immunodeficiency (CVID) patients has duodenal inflammation with increased intraepithelial lymphocytes (IEL) of unknown aetiology. The histologic similarities to celiac disease, lead to confusion regarding treatment (gluten-free diet) of these patients. We aimed to elucidate the role of epigenetic DNA methylation in the aetiology of duodenal inflammation in CVID and differentiate it from true celiac disease. METHODS: DNA was isolated from snap-frozen pieces of duodenal biopsies and analysed for differences in genome-wide epigenetic DNA methylation between CVID patients with increased IEL (CVID_IEL; n = 5) without IEL (CVID_N; n = 3), celiac disease (n = 3) and healthy controls (n = 3). RESULTS: The DNA methylation data of 5-methylcytosine in CpG sites separated CVID and celiac diseases from healthy controls. Differential methylation in promoters of genes were identified as potential novel mediators in CVID and celiac disease. There was limited overlap of methylation associated genes between CVID_IEL and Celiac disease. High frequency of differentially methylated CpG sites was detected in over 100 genes nearby transcription start site (TSS) in both CVID_IEL and celiac disease, compared to healthy controls. Differential methylation of genes involved in regulation of TNF/cytokine production were enriched in CVID_IEL, compared to healthy controls. CONCLUSION: This is the first study to reveal a role of epigenetic DNA methylation in the etiology of duodenal inflammation of CVID patients, distinguishing CVID_IEL from celiac disease. We identified potential biomarkers and therapeutic targets within gene promotors and in high-frequency differentially methylated CpG regions proximal to TSS in both CVID_IEL and celiac disease.

ABSTRACT

Olmesartan is an angiotensin II receptor blocker licensed for the treatment of hypertension. It can cause a sprue-like enteropathy (SLE), characterised by chronic diarrhoea, weight loss and villous atrophy. Transiently raised anti-tissue transglutaminase (ATTG) antibody has also been rarely reported in the literature.We describe the case of a woman in her mid-50s, who presented with a history of intermittent loose stools over 1 year, associated with significant weight loss. She had two marginally raised serum ATTG antibody tests during her work-up.After extensive investigations, she was diagnosed with olmesartan-induced enteropathy. On subsequent follow-up, her symptoms had resolved with cessation of her olmesartan therapy.This case adds to existing literature, highlighting the importance of considering olmesartan as a possible differential diagnosis for SLE. It also reports the presence of a raised ATTG antibody which is infrequently reported in this context.

ABSTRACT

In this work, the ability of the artificial stomach and duodenum (ASD) model to predict bioavailability in rats was investigated using a poorly soluble model compound, BI-639667. A solution and four suspensions of different solid forms of BI-639667 were tested both in an ASD and rats. Rank order of the bioavailability estimated from an ASD apparatus is consistent with that of in vivo result in rats, i.e., solution > salicylic acid cocrystal > malate salt > maleate salt > monohydrate, which correlates with the ability of the different solid forms to maintain supersaturation with respect to the stable form in aqueous solution. The results support the use of an ASD for characterizing dissolution performance of solid forms to aid their selection for tablet formulation development.

ABSTRACT

Extracorporeal membrane oxygenation (ECMO) cannulas inserted through the femoral vein can stray into the ascending lumbar vein. No case has been reported in which the cannula has penetrated the common iliac vein and entered the abdominal cavity. A 52-year-old man was brought to the emergency room with ventricular fibrillation, and the cannula inserted from the left femoral vein for extracorporeal cardiopulmonary resuscitation penetrated the common iliac vein, passed between the pancreas and horizontal portion of the duodenum, and entered the abdominal cavity to reach the hepatic left lateral lobe. The cannula was removed, and organ damage was confirmed through laparotomy. When it is necessary to remove a cannula that has penetrated a vessel, surgical removal is preferable to evaluate the damage and prevent complications associated with removal.

ABSTRACT

Background/Aims: Malignant duodenal obstruction has become more common with the development of palliative therapies.The outcomes of endoscopic ultrasound-guided gastrojejunostomy (EUS-GJ) are comparable to those of surgical gastrojejunostomy or duodenal stenting. However, EUS-GJ is technically challenging. Duodenal self-expandable metallic stent (SEMS) placement is popular; however, obstructions are common. Duodenal SEMS obstruction can be managed with the insertion of a second SEMS in a stent-in-stent manner. Therefore, we aimed to analyze the clinical outcomes of secondary duodenal SEMS placement in patients with malignant duodenal obstruction. Methods: We retrospectively analyzed the data of patients who underwent secondary duodenal stent insertion for duodenal stent dysfunction between January 2016 and December 2021. The primary outcome was stent patency. The secondary outcomes were clinical success, factors associated with dysfunction, patient survival, and adverse events. Results: A total of 109 patients were included. The mean age was 64.4±11.2 years, and 63 patients (57.8%) were male. Ninety-two patients (84.4%) had pancreaticobiliary cancer. Clinical success was achieved in 94 cases (86.2%). Twenty-three patients experienced stent dysfunction with 231 days of median stent patency (95% confidence interval [CI], 169 to not available). After a multivariable Cox hazard analysis of stent patency, the Eastern Cooperative Oncology Group performance status (hazard ratio [HR], 2.13; 95% CI, 1.20 to 3.81; p=0.010) and the first stent patency ≥6 months (HR, 0.33; 95% CI, 0.11 to 0.95; p=0.050) remained significant associated factors. Adverse events occurred in five patients (4.6%). Conclusions: Secondary duodenal stent insertion is a viable option for first duodenal stent obstruction. Further comparative studies involving surgery or EUS-GJ for obstructed duodenal stents are warranted.

ABSTRACT

Objectives: Our aim was to investigate the clinical outcome of patients with well-differentiated gastric, duodenal, and rectal neuroendocrine tumors after treatment with incomplete endoscopic resection due to the finding of microscopic positive resection margins (R1). Methods: This is a retrospective analysis of consecutive patients with type 1 gastric, non-ampullary non-functioning duodenal, or rectal neuroendocrine neoplasms with positive R1 margins after endoscopic resection. The rate of tumor recurrence and progression-free survival were considered to be the study's main endpoints. Statistical analysis was performed using MedCalc® v.17 software and a p-value of <0.05 was considered significant. A Cox proportional-hazard regression was performed to identify risk factors for disease recurrence/progression. Results: After evaluating 110 patients, a total of 58 patients were included in the final analysis (15 gastric NENs, 12 duodenal NENs, and 31 rectal NENs). After evidence of endoscopic R1 resection had been gathered, 26 patients (44.8%) underwent an endoscopic/surgical extension of the previous resection. Tumor progression (all local recurrences) occurred in five out of fifty-eight patients (8.6%) with a median PFS of 36 months. There were no tumor-related deaths. G2 grading and the gastric primary tumor site were the only features significantly associated with the risk of recurrence of the disease (HR: 11.97 [95% CI: 1.22-116.99], HR: 12.54 [95% CI: 1.28-122.24], respectively). Conclusions: Tumor progression rarely occurs in patients with microscopic positive margin excision (R1) after endoscopic resection and does not seem to affect patients' clinical outcomes.

ABSTRACT

This study aimed to compare different pancreatic enzyme preparations (PEPs) available in Germany regarding particle geometry and size, and to evaluate enzyme activity under physiologically relevant conditions in vitro. Pancreatic endocrine insufficiency is characterized by deficiency of pancreatic enzymes resulting in maldigestion. It is orally treated by pancreatic enzyme replacement therapy. The formulations differ in their physical properties and enzyme release behavior, potentially resulting in inconsistent dosages and poor interchangeability of products. A total of 25 products were analyzed for particle size and number of particles per capsule. Enzyme activities of lipase, amylase, and protease were measured by digestion of olive oil emulsion, starch, and casein, respectively. To analyze enzyme release, gastric environments were simulated by incubating PEPs at pH 1, 4, or 5. Duodenal conditions were simulated by subsequent incubation at pH 6. Regarding physical properties and enzyme release kinetics, considerable differences between different PEPs were found. Furthermore, compared to the label claim, excess lipase activity was observed for most products, reaching up to 148%. These in vitro results suggest poor interchangeability of PEPs, potentially explained by physical and release characteristics. Physicians and patients should be aware of the potential gap between label claims and the real-life performance of different PEPs.

ABSTRACT

BACKGROUND: Hem-o-lok clips are typically used to control the cystic duct and vessels during laparoscopic cholecystectomy (LC) and common bile duct exploration for stones in the bile duct and gallbladder. Here, we report a unique example of Hem-o-lok clip movement towards the duodenal bulb after LC, appearing as a submucosal tumor (SMT). Additionally, we provide initial evidence of gradual and evolving endoscopic manifestations of Hem-o-lok clip migration to the duodenal bulb wall and review the available literature. CASE SUMMARY: A 72-year-old man underwent LC for gallstones, and Hem-o-lok clips were used to ligate both the cystic duct and cystic artery. Esophagogastroduodenoscopy (EGD) 2 years later revealed an SMT-like lesion in the duodenal bulb. Due to the symptomatology, the clinical examination did not reveal any major abnormalities, and the patient was followed up as an outpatient. A repeat EGD performed 5 months later revealed an SMT-like lesion in the duodenal bulb with raised edges and a central depression. A third EGD was conducted, during which a Hem-o-lok clip was discovered connected to the front side of the duodenum. The clip was extracted easily using biopsy forceps, and no complications occurred. Two months after the fourth EGD, the scar was surrounded by normal mucosa. CONCLUSION: Clinicians should be aware of potential post-LC complications. Hem-o-lok clips should be removed if symptomatic.
